The curriculum

A clear path, level by level

  1. Junior

    First builds

    Simple machines, levers, gears, and the language of how things move. Younger kids start here and build up confidence with tools.

  2. Level 1–4

    Mechanisms & motors

    Battery-powered builds, structural balance, and an introduction to sensors. Each level adds new components and complexity.

  3. Level 5–8

    Programmable robotics

    Block-based programming connected to motors and sensors. Students design behaviors and run challenges.

  4. Level 9–12

    Advanced engineering

    Real coding (text-based), microcontrollers, and project-based work where students design and pitch their own robots.
